A yield analyst is responsible for analyzing and optimizing the yield of a manufacturing or production process. They closely monitor and analyze data related to product quality, production efficiency, and waste management. By identifying areas of improvement, they develop strategies and implement measures to increase yield, reduce waste, and optimize resource utilization.
Yield analysts coll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ify root causes of yield loss and develop solutions to address them. They conduct statistical analysis, perform data modeling, and use advanced tools to analyze production data and identify trends and patterns. They also work on process optimization projects, implement process controls, and provide recommendations for continuous improvement.
The occupation of a yield analyst requ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, and the ability to interpret complex data. Effective communication and problem-solving skills are essential to collaborate with different teams and stakeholders. A background in statistics, engineering, or a related field is typically required.

Yield Analyst salary in Sudan
Average Yearly Salary of Yield Analyst in Sudan is approximately 622,782 SDG (950 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Sudan is a country located in northeastern Africa. It has a diverse population comprising of approximately 43 million people. With an area of about 1.88 million square kilometers, Sudan is the third-largest country in Africa. It shares borders with several countries including Egypt, Ethiopia, and South Sudan.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 456,122 SDG (760 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Yield Analyst job salary compared to average salary in Sudan.
Comparison shows that a person working as Yield Analyst in Sudan earns on average:
1.37 times the average salary (or 137% of average salary).
